TI 16U finish up MWEHL
Team Illinois 16U girls played a four game showcase weekend in Vernon Hills
on January 16-18. The girls played hard in losses to the Wisconsin Wild
(4-1) Friday night and the Madison Capitals (1-0) Saturday afternoon before
besting the Birmingham, MI Rangers 4-1 Saturday night. Kerry Mullins scored
for TI in the loss to the Wild, while Katie Goeing stopped 25 shots in a
nice effort in the loss to the Capitals. Phoebe Amberg opened the scoring
against Birmingham and was followed by goals from Ingrid Klockars, Katie
Osikowicz, and Kelsey Hopkins. Ryann McCarthy played well in goal for the
win. On Sunday, TI played the Shattuck St. Mary's girls in a tight battle
that was 1-1 for most of the way, Mullins again scoring for TI. A third
period goal by Shattuck gave them the lead and they held it despite a strong
effort by TI.
On January 24 and 25, the girls traveled to Culver Academy to play the
Culver girls. Saturday's afternoon contest was a hard fought 1-1 tie.
Nicole Sassorossi tied the game in the first period after Culver's opening
goal. In Sunday's morning affair, TI opened the scoring on Kerry Mullins
goal on a pass from Rachel Tuszynski. After Culver tied the game, Tuszynski
gave TI the lead on an unassisted goal and then Katie Osikowicz scored less
than a minute later to make the final 3-1 for TI.
February has the girls traveling to Detroit for the last showcase and then
preparing for the State Round Robin playoffs the last weekend of February.
